Gbeke called up by Canada

Vancouver Whitecaps FC, in conjunction with the Canadian Soccer Association, announced today that striker
Charles Gbeke
has been called up to Canada’s men’s national team for the 2009 CONCACAF Gold Cup.

Gbeke is included in Stephen Hart’s squad, as Canada begins their Gold Cup campaign against Jamaica in Los Angeles, California, on Friday, July 3. The call-up comes after Gbeke earned two caps during 2010 FIFA World Cup qualifying last year. The six-foot-two, 210-pound striker came on as a substitute in time added on during a 2-2 draw with Mexico in Edmonton, Alberta on October 15. He then played a full 90 minutes in Canada’s 3-0 away defeat to Jamaica on November 19.

Gbeke made his international debut for Canada in a 1-0 away victory over Martinique on January 30, 2008. He also started and scored for Canada in a 2-0 friendly win over Danish club Vejle Boldklub on February 3, 2008.

Born in Abidjan, Côte d'Ivoire, and raised in Longueil, Quebec, Gbeke is in his ninth season in the United Soccer Leagues First Division. This season, Gbeke has scored four goals and added two assists in 14 matches played for the Whitecaps.

Canada roster also includes three former Whitecaps in Adrian Cann (2006 – 08), Kevin Harmse (2005 – 06), and Chris Pozniak (2008).

The biennial confederation championship runs from July 3 to 26 across 13 cities in the United States. Canada’s first three matches are July 3 against Jamaica (Los Angeles, CA), July 7 against El Salvador (Columbus, OH), and July 10 against Costa Rica (Miami, FL).
